Is Ogurayama Ceremonial Grade Matcha?

Internationally, Ogurayama may be described as premium ceremonial Japanese matcha because of its quality and suitability for traditional tea preparation.

It is important to understand that “ceremonial grade” is not an official standardized Japanese grading system.

However, Yamamasa Koyamaen itself has explained in English that premium blends originally created for tea ceremony, including its signature Ogurayama, are high-grade matcha that are commonly referred to internationally as “ceremonial grade matcha.”

For customers shopping in Canada, this means Ogurayama comfortably fits the qualities generally expected from premium ceremonial-style matcha: it is designed to be enjoyed traditionally with water, particularly as usucha.

Best Ways to Enjoy Ogurayama

Traditional Usucha – Recommended

The best way to appreciate Ogurayama is as usucha, or traditional thin matcha.

Recommended preparation:

  • 1.5g Ogurayama Matcha
  • Approximately 70ml water
  • Water temperature: approximately 80°C / 176°F

How to Prepare

  1. Warm your matcha bowl with hot water.
  2. Soften the bamboo chasen in warm water.
  3. Dry the bowl thoroughly.
  4. Sift approximately 1.5g of Ogurayama into the bowl.
  5. Add approximately 70ml of water at around 80°C.
  6. Whisk briskly with a bamboo whisk for around 15 seconds.
  7. Enjoy immediately.

Preparing Ogurayama this way allows its rich aroma and natural matcha flavor to shine.

How to Store Ogurayama Matcha

Matcha is sensitive to oxygen, moisture, heat, light, and strong odors.

For the best freshness:

  • Keep the tin tightly sealed after opening.
  • Store in a cool, dark place.
  • Avoid direct sunlight and humidity.
  • Refrigerate after opening when possible.
  • If refrigerated, allow the sealed tin to approach room temperature before opening to minimize condensation.
  • Enjoy relatively soon after opening for the best aroma, color, and flavor.

The smaller 30g format is particularly useful for premium drinking matcha because it can be consumed relatively quickly after opening.
